StellaKart.com » ORDER NOT RECEIVE; Stella Kart
StellaKart.com » Online Fraud; Stella Kart
StellaKart.com » My Order Is Not Received; Stella Kart (1)
StellaKart.com » Order Placed, Not Received It Yet; Stella Kart
StellaKart.com » Did Not Receive The Order Payment Is Done; Stella Kart
StellaKart.com » Payment Made But Order Not Received; Stella Kart
StellaKart.com » Order Confirmation; Stella Kart
StellaKart.com » Order Still In Progressing - No Way To Track Order; Stella Kart
StellaKart.com » Did Not Received My Product Also; Stella Kart
StellaKart.com Customer Care Number, Contact Number, Email ID and Address Details submitted by user:
Company : StellaKart.com